Abstract
Implied temperature rise (ITR) metrics translate corporate emissions pathways
into a temperature-based measure of climate alignment and are used to assess
climate alignment at the company and portfolio levels. This paper examines the
consistency across providers and practical relevance of ITR metrics. Using data
from four major providers, we document substantial disagreement in reported
climate-alignment outcomes. Cross-provider correlations at the company level
are close to zero. Observable company characteristics explain little of the
variation, indicating that provider-specific methodological choices are the
main source of divergence. This disagreement does not diminish at the portfolio
level and materially affects reported climate alignment for optimized
portfolios and Paris-aligned benchmark funds. We find no evidence of meaningful
convergence between 2021 and 2022, despite improvements in climate-related
disclosure. Overall, our findings suggest that ITR metrics should be used
thoughtfully when aligning portfolios with climate goals.

Abstract
This paper empirically analyzes the determinants of corporate greenwashing
behavior to enhance forecasting and mitigation of greenwashing practices,
particularly in the context of stakeholder decision-making. Using
company-level characteristics from a sample of STOXX Europe 600 constituents,
we show that ESG and environmental (E) scores exhibit a U-shaped relationship
with greenwashing, indicating that companies with both low and high (E)SG
scores are more likely to engage in greenwashing. Additionally, ESG disclosure
score, company size, cash-to-assets, and capital intensity are positively
associated with greenwashing behavior. Furthermore, greenwashing behavior is
more prevalent in consumer-related industries than in other industries.
Building on the identified determinants of greenwashing behavior, we develop
machine learning models grounded in economic theory to forecast greenwashing
risk. Overall, our analyses demonstrate how current and future greenwashing
risks can be effectively assessed. This enables stakeholders such as investors
and policymakers to better identify corporate greenwashing behavior and
incorporate the associated risks into their decision-making.

Abstract
This paper analyzes the impact of leveraged buyouts (LBOs) on the
profitability of target firms’ industry peers in Europe. To address the
endogeneity of LBO activity, I employ a control function approach, using the
European Takeover Directive as an instrumental variable. The results indicate
that peers improve their profitability following LBOs, driven by improved
asset utilization and enhanced cost efficiency. Unlike the findings in the
US-based literature, my analysis reveals that positive future industry
developments also contribute to the overall effect. These findings suggest
that the impact of LBOs on industry peers varies to some extent in the
European context.

Abstract
This paper shows that ESG scores capture a company’s greenwashing
behavior. Greenwashing accusations are most prevalent among large companies
with high ESG scores. We empirically employ a novel theoretical model that
distinguishes between the communication of a company’s environmental
efforts (apparent environmental performance) and its actual environmental
impact (real environmental performance). The correlation of the apparent
(real) environmental performance with ESG scores is significantly positive
(negative). Therefore, ESG scores are unsuitable for measuring real
environmental impact. Thus, investors focusing on high ESG-rated companies
may unknowingly increase their greenwashing risk exposure, and academics may
use misleading information to assess greenwashing risk.

Abstract
Our paper provides a contribution to the literature on peer effects in
leveraged buyouts and delivers an explanation for the seemingly contradicting
findings in the existing literature. We find that the average peer
announcement CAR amounts to −1.98%. A buyout may reveal private
information about peer value and can also change in the competition within
the buyout target industry. Our identification strategy to examine the
information and competition channels relies on two quasi-natural experiments,
which generate exogenous variation in the information and competition
environments. In addition, we analyze various mechanisms within these two
channels by considering the cross-section of peer CARs and by running
additional tests. Our results support the revaluation and the competitive
pressure hypotheses.

Abstract
We examine how changes in competition affect firms’ carbon performance.
Exploiting reductions in import tariffs as a quasi-natural experiment that
increases competitive pressure, we find that stronger competition improves
firms’ carbon efficiency through lower Scope 1 and 2 emission
intensities. These results remain robust to alternative specifications,
heterogeneous treatment effects, and placebo tests. Mechanism analyses
indicate systematic differences in firms’ strategic responses.
High-emission-intensity firms tend to adopt visible environmental actions and
reallocate resources toward intangible assets, whereas low-emission firms
increase investment and internal financing activities. Overall, our results
highlight competition as a determinant of corporate decarbonization,
suggesting that market forces can complement regulatory approaches to
improving firms’ environmental performance.

Abstract
This study examines how leveraged buyouts (LBOs) affect the capital structure
of target firms’ industry peers. Using a sample of US public firms, I
find that peer firms significantly increase their leverage ratios following
LBO announcements in their industry. The effect is more pronounced in
competitive industries, consistent with LBOs generating positive competitive
spillovers. Managers of peer firms also use higher leverage ratios as a
defense tool against potential follow-on acquisitions, independent of existing
anti-takeover provisions. There is no evidence that peers increase leverage to
address industry-wide agency problems signaled by LBOs. Further analyses show
that the results are not driven by changes in debt supply. Overall, the
findings indicate that LBOs convey valuable information for managers of
industry peers regarding capital structure decisions.
